​Commonwealth Bank not yet clear of rate-rigging allegations

( September 15, 2017, 03:19 GMT | Insight) -- As Westpac, National Australia Bank and ANZ prepare to appear in court next month to face the Australian Securities and Investments Commission's allegations of inter-bank lending rate rigging, ASIC chairman Greg Medcraft has warned that Commonwealth Bank may still face enforcement action, The Australian reports. As Westpac, National Australia Bank and ANZ prepare to appear in court next month to face the Australian Securities and Investments Commission's allegations of inter-bank lending rate rigging, ASIC chairman Greg Medcraft has warned that Commonwealth Bank may still face enforcement action, The Australian reports. Medcraft said talks Commonwealth Bank over the rate-rigging scandal were still ongoing, but that there was still "plenty of time to take action" against the lender. He added that issues would also emerge from a new investigation into the bank in the wake of money-laundering charges filed against it by Austrac....
